Frequently Asked Questions
- How much is a 20x20 concrete driveway?
20x20 concrete driveways are 400 square feet. At a typical base cost of $8 per square foot, you’re looking at around $3,200 for a standard broom finish. Add-ons like rebar, grading, or decorative finishes will increase the total.
- How to estimate the cost of a concrete driveway?
To estimate the cost of a concrete driveway, you’ll need to know the dimensions, finish type, and whether extras like demolition, rebar, or drainage are needed. This tool does the math for you—just plug in your specs and get an instant estimate.
- How much does a 100 ft driveway cost?
If the driveway is 100 feet long by, say, 10 feet wide (1,000 square feet), a basic pour at $8/sq ft runs about $8,000. Decorative finishes or site prep (like old slab removal or reinforcement) will add to the estimated total.
- How much does a 25x50 concrete driveway cost?
That’s 1,250 square feet. For a simple broom-finish concrete pour, the price could be around $10,000. A stamped concrete driveway, though, could easily hit $15,000+ depending on the materials, finish, and labor.
